The upcoming collaboration between Gaerea and Conjurer for their September UK tour represents the kind of strategic partnership that benefits atmospheric black metal's broader ecosystem. This six-date run combines Gaerea's atmospheric black metal approach with Conjurer's sludge and doom influences, creating compelling programming for audiences interested in atmospheric extreme music.
